Ray Jones, Academic Technologist, Academic Technology Services

Photo of new employee

Ray is the new lead videographer for Coursera. Before arriving in Faculty Services he spent two years as a freelance photographer and photo editor, represented by Redux Pictures, a pictures agency based in New York.
